Modi, Stalin hail India winning World Cup

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Sunday praised India’s maiden 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up victory, calling it a “historic win” that will “motivate future champions to take up sports.”
“A spectacular win by the Indian team in the ICC Women’s Cricket World Cup 2025 Finals. Their performance in the final was marked by great skill and confidence,” he said in a post on X.
Chief Minister Stalin and EPS congratulated the Indian women’s cricket team in a pist on X for winning its first-ever World Cup with a 52-run victory over South Africa.
